Mississippi John Hurt Sings the Delta Blues

The story of original Delta Blues guitarist Mississippi John Hurt is one of mystery and heartbreak.  In 1928 he made a groundbreaking record of many Delta Blues tunes and then the Great Depression struck and all the music stopped and he disappeared.

When Boots Break Skaters

Figure Skating is the most popular Winter Olympic sport and no other sport so quickly and purposefully maims its talented young.
The Wall Street Journal detailed the evisceration of young skating talent because the 50-year old skate boot was not created to service the new gymnastic jumping required in modern Figure Skating. Figure Skating is an — old time — sport where suffering and overcoming is given greater value than a skater’s safety and comfort.
Michelle Kwan is an unfortunate prime example of this disconnect between outdated technology crushing unbridled talent.

Why Atkins went Bankrupt

The Atkins theory of weight loss went bankrupt last week as the company that manufactures the Atkins brand filed for Chapter 11 protection. The Atkins diet, in its last days, embraced a “balanced diet” of fruits and vegetables but the early hallmark of the diet mainly consisted of a high protein and low carb eating plan consisting of meats, eggs and cheeses and no starches.
